General Purpose :

As part of the policy on customer service quality and improving vehicle quality across the Stellantis brands, the Vehicle or Component Coordinator:

Is responsible for qualitative feedback from CIRs from countries, monitors such feedback and passes information back to the countries.

Is the preferred contact for countries with regard to handling their feedback. Ensures that questions are correctly taken into account by regional CT and that they are correctly reassessed if necessary.

Manages the rapid provision by brand aftersales networks of robust aftersales solutions for problems encountered on vehicles by customers.

Also contributes, by his/her actions, to improving vehicle quality and warranty cost control across the Stellantis brands.

Manages how topics in progress are monitored (FT) and feeds information on progress back to those involved in the country/region concerned either through existing information systems or regular meetings (window contact)

Main Activities :

Any decision or action s/he makes in the context of an assignment impacts customer satisfaction, network performance and the Group’s warranty expenditure.


S/he must rapidly assess all information received from countries for her/his area of operation (particularly CIRs) in accordance with the associated standard:

* Analysing the technical content and quality of information contained in the CIR included CIR A with no solution
* Transferring the CIR to the regional CT for it to be taken into account via “quality gate” meetings if necessary, depending on the topic
* Requesting additional technical details (if necessary) from the country that produced the CIR
* Put in TSO escalation tab list when CIR A with no solution confirmed by CT and engineering and create/update one pager TSO topics with engineering
* Follow treatment of issues piloted by Engineering or quality plant and request solution to pilot for publishing TSB (TSO coordinator unique decision maker for TSB)
* Drafting TSBs (except for “individual cases”) when solutions are provided by Engineeing or quality plant

S/he is responsible for feeding back information on progress in countries, particularly on topics covered by the CIRs, and updating CIRs in PAMIR


S/he must action all possible levers for taking topics (especially TSO escalation subjects) into account in order to provide the most appropriate solutions in terms of timeframe, technical robustness and cost to the customer and the Group.


S/he is responsible for the technical, financial, media and regulatory impact of the solutions s/he formalises and applies to the three brands (PSA network, dealers and importers).
